简体中文简体中文
EnglishEnglish
简体中文简体中文

网站数据库搭建指南:从基础到实践 文章

2024-12-24 04:46:11

随着互联网的飞速发展,网站已成为企业和个人展示信息、拓展业务的重要平台。网站数据库作为网站的核心,承担着存储、管理和处理数据的重要任务。本文将从网站数据库搭建的各个方面进行详细介绍,帮助读者从基础到实践掌握网站数据库搭建的技能。

一、数据库概述

数据库(Database)是按照数据结构来组织、存储和管理数据的仓库。它能够有效地组织大量数据,提供方便的查询手段,保证数据的完整性和安全性。常见的数据库类型有关系型数据库(如MySQL、Oracle、SQL Server)和非关系型数据库(如MongoDB、Redis)。

二、网站数据库搭建步骤

1.确定数据库类型

根据网站的需求和业务特点,选择合适的数据库类型。关系型数据库适合结构化数据存储,非关系型数据库适合非结构化数据存储。

2.确定数据库软件

根据所选数据库类型,选择合适的数据库软件。例如,MySQL数据库可以选择MySQL Server软件,MongoDB数据库可以选择MongoDB服务器。

3.安装数据库软件

按照数据库软件的安装指南,在服务器上安装数据库软件。确保安装过程中配置合适的端口和用户权限。

4.创建数据库和用户

在数据库软件中创建数据库和用户。为数据库设置合理的名称和用户名,并设置密码,以确保数据安全。

5.配置数据库连接

在网站程序中配置数据库连接。根据所选数据库类型,使用相应的数据库连接库(如MySQLi、PDO)建立连接。

6.设计数据库表结构

根据网站业务需求,设计数据库表结构。确定表名、字段名、数据类型、约束条件等,确保数据存储的合理性和高效性。

7.创建数据库表

根据设计好的表结构,在数据库中创建相应的表。

8.数据迁移和备份

将现有数据迁移到新搭建的数据库中。定期对数据库进行备份,以防止数据丢失。

9.性能优化

根据网站访问量和数据量,对数据库进行性能优化。例如,调整索引、优化查询语句等。

三、数据库安全与维护

1.数据库安全

(1)设置合适的用户权限:为不同用户分配不同的权限,防止未授权访问。

(2)定期更改密码:定期更改数据库用户密码,提高安全性。

(3)限制外部访问:仅允许必要的IP地址访问数据库。

2.数据库维护

(1)定期检查数据库:检查数据库运行状态,发现问题及时解决。

(2)优化数据库性能:根据网站访问量调整数据库配置,优化性能。

(3)备份数据库:定期备份数据库,以防数据丢失。

四、总结

网站数据库搭建是网站建设的重要环节。掌握网站数据库搭建技能,有助于提高网站性能、保障数据安全。本文从数据库概述、搭建步骤、安全与维护等方面进行了详细介绍,希望对读者有所帮助。

在实际操作中,还需根据具体情况进行调整和优化。不断学习和实践,才能更好地掌握网站数据库搭建技能。